**Action Item 7: Fix cursor pagination in the Tidewell public API.** Incident root cause: offset-based pagination on `/v2/orders` skipped rows under concurrent writes, so partners got incomplete exports. Replace with opaque cursors keyed on `(created_at, id)`. New team members: never add offset params to public endpoints; it's in the API guidelines now. Migration must keep old params working for two release cycles with deprecation headers. Design doc, rollout checklist, and partner comms plan are on the internal page below.

wiki page, kahog-hahig: https://vault.zemvargrid.internal/display/deploy/repo/settings/merge_requests/job/settings/6f3b933774dbc5320a4daa18

## Building Access — Spares Room (Hullbrook Annex)

Contractors: the spare hardware room is down the east corridor on the ground floor, third door on the left. Sign in at the front desk first and grab a visitor lanyard. Anything you take out, jot it in the blue logbook — yes, even the little stuff. The door self-locks, so don't wedge it. To get in, punch in the code below.

staff pass of hagug-taguf = bdg-HJ-9

Subject: Logistics Provider Transition — Executive Briefing

Team,

As our incoming director settles in, here is the current status on moving freight from Tollgate Carriers to Brindle Logistics. Contracts were signed last week; cutover for the Eastvale and Kempton hubs begins next month. Expected savings are roughly 6% of annual freight spend, with improved tracking for the Orella product line. Rowan Fiske is coordinating the transition plan and will circulate milestones Friday. One item stays strictly within this group.

board note of tawip-fajop: Lamwynix Holdings is in early talks to buy Tammirax Works for about $473.8 million. The Istax launch date is November 23, and nothing goes to the press before then. Legal wants the Aldielek Partners term sheet countersigned before May 19.